When planning a hardscape project, several factors influence your final investment. The total square footage is the primary driver, but the complexity of the design—such as curves, patterns, or multi-level tiers—adds to labor time. Site accessibility matters too; if crews need specialized equipment to move materials into a tight backyard, that affects the bottom line. Material choice, from standard concrete blocks to premium natural stone, significantly shifts the budget. Additionally, your current ground condition determines how much excavation and base preparation is required for long-term stability.

The initial cost can differ, but pavers often provide better long-term value in Oceanside. Concrete can be prone to cracking with temperature fluctuations and soil movement, requiring costly repairs. Pavers are more flexible and individual units can be replaced easily. Call for a free quote to compare.

Yes, a properly prepared base, including a layer of paver sand, is crucial for a stable and level paver installation in Oceanside. This sand layer allows for fine adjustments and helps the pavers lock together securely. The specialist you'll speak with can detail the entire installation process and its importance.

Hardscaping refers to the non-living elements of your landscape design, such as paver patios, walkways, driveways, and retaining walls.
